Resumo da IA
Está a receber a mensagem «Erro SMTP: Não foi possível ligar ao host SMTP. Falha ao ligar ao servidor»? Este erro aparece quando o WordPress tenta ligar-se ao seu servidor SMTP, mas não consegue concluir o handshake.
Normalmente, isso é causado por configurações incorretas do servidor, um firewall a bloquear a ligação ou o seu host a restringir certas portas. Seja qual for a causa, o resultado é o mesmo: os seus e-mails deixam de ser enviados!
Portanto, neste guia, vou explicar exatamente como diagnosticar e corrigir problemas de ligação ao servidor SMTP. Aprenderá o que causa o erro, como solucioná-lo passo a passo e como configurar um sistema à prova de falhas para nunca mais perder e-mails.
Resolva agora os seus problemas de ligação SMTP! 🙂
Por que o servidor SMTP não responde
Já vi isso acontecer com frequência quando há uma incompatibilidade nas configurações de ligação ou algo a bloquear totalmente o tráfego de saída.
O que realmente causa este erro
As causas comuns incluem configurações incorretas do host ou da porta, restrições de firewall que bloqueiam as ligações SMTP de saída, falhas de autenticação, problemas de configuração de DNS ou o próprio servidor SMTP estar temporariamente inativo.
Às vezes, é tão simples quanto digitar smtp.gmail.com em vez do host correto. Outras vezes, o seu host da web pode estar a bloquear a porta 587 ou 465 sem o informar.
Também já me deparei com casos em que o problema está no servidor de e-mail. O serviço SMTP trava ou fica temporariamente offline, e o seu site continua tentando se conectar até atingir o tempo limite.

Por que é mais difícil diagnosticar do que outros erros
Ao contrário dos erros de configuração simples, que exibem mensagens específicas, um servidor que não responde significa que a tentativa de conexão expira antes que qualquer troca de dados ocorra. Isso torna mais difícil o diagnóstico sem um registro adequado.
Não receberá feedback útil como «falha na autenticação» ou «credenciais inválidas». Em vez disso, verá apenas uma mensagem de tempo limite ou, pior ainda, os seus e-mails deixarão de ser enviados silenciosamente.
É por isso que ter registos detalhados como os do WP Mail SMTP Pro é tão valioso. Pode ver exatamente onde a tentativa de ligação falha e se é um tempo limite, uma ligação rejeitada ou algo completamente diferente.

Como corrigir o servidor SMTP que não responde no WordPress
Aqui estão algumas das soluções mais comuns para o erro «Falha ao ligar ao servidor» no seu site WordPress:
- 1. Verifique as configurações do seu host SMTP e porta
- 2. Verifique novamente as regras de firewall do seu servidor web
- 3. Verifique as configurações de DNS e Cloudflare
- 4. Revisar eventos de depuração para erros específicos
- 5. Teste temporariamente com um remetente diferente
- 6. Adicione um Mailer de Backup e Roteamento Inteligente
- 7. Problemas persistentes? Procure ajuda especializada!
1. Verifique as configurações do seu host SMTP e porta
A causa mais comum dos erros «Servidor SMTP não responde» é uma incompatibilidade entre as configurações definidas e as expectativas do seu fornecedor de e-mail.
Já vi isso acontecer inúmeras vezes, especialmente depois de alguém apressar a configuração ou copiar definições de documentação desatualizada.
Comece por aceder a WP Mail SMTP » Definições no seu painel do WordPress. Observe o campo SMTP Host (Host SMTP) na configuração do programa de correio eletrónico que escolheu.
O seu host SMTP precisa corresponder exatamente à documentação do seu provedor de e-mail. Isso significa que não pode haver erros ortográficos, espaços extras no início ou no final e, definitivamente, nenhum protocolo como http:// ou https:// em frente ao nome do host.
Por exemplo, se estiver a utilizar o Gmail, o host deve ser smtp.gmail.com, não gmail.com ou http://smtp.gmail.com. Se estiver a utilizar SendLayer, é smtp.sendlayer.com.

Mesmo um caractere errado fará com que a ligação falhe. Em seguida, verifique a sua porta SMTP. Ela precisa corresponder ao seu método de encriptação:
- Porta 587 paraencriptação TLS (mais comum e recomendada)
- Porta 465 paraencriptação SSL
- Porta 25 para sem encriptação (frequentemente bloqueada pelos fornecedores de alojamento, por isso evite-a)
Se estiver a utilizar a opção Outro SMTP (em vez de um programa de correio pré-configurado), verifique novamente a documentação do seu fornecedor. Alguns exigem formatos de host específicos.
Por exemplo, pode precisar de smtp.yourdomain.com em vez de apenas yourdomain.com, ou podem usar um subdomínio como mail.yourdomain.com.
Depois de verificar se tudo está correto, desça a página e clique em «Salvar configurações». Agora, execute o teste de e-mail indo para WP Mail SMTP » Ferramentas, clicando na guia «Teste de e-mail » e enviando uma mensagem de teste para o seu próprio endereço de e-mail.
Se o problema fosse o host e a porta, deveria aparecer uma mensagem de sucesso em vez do erro de tempo limite. Se o teste continuar a falhar, avance para a próxima etapa de resolução de problemas.
2. Verifique novamente as regras de firewall do seu servidor web
Se já verificou as suas credenciais SMTP e continua a receber a mensagem de erro «servidor não responde», o problema pode ser o seu alojamento web a bloquear a ligação.
Muitos fornecedores de alojamento partilhado (especialmente os mais económicos) bloqueiam as ligações SMTP de saída em portas comuns, como 587, 465 ou 25. Fazem isso para impedir que os spammers abusem dos seus servidores.
Já me deparei com esse problema inúmeras vezes com clientes em hosts como GoDaddy, Bluehost e HostGator. As configurações do plugin estão corretas, mas os e-mails simplesmente não são enviados porque o host está a bloquear silenciosamente a ligação.
Contacte o seu fornecedor de alojamento
O primeiro passo é entrar em contacto com a equipa de suporte do seu host e perguntar diretamente: «Vocês bloqueiam as ligações SMTP de saída nas portas 587, 465 ou 25?»
Se eles concordarem, peça para colocarem o endereço IP ou domínio do seu servidor SMTP na lista de permissões. Alguns hosts farão isso sem qualquer problema, enquanto outros podem exigir uma verificação para confirmar que não está a enviar spam.
Pergunte sobre retransmissões SMTP internas
Alguns provedores de hospedagem exigem que você use o seu próprio relé de e-mail interno em vez de serviços SMTP externos. Por exemplo, se você estiver usando o SendGrid, mas o seu host quiser que você faça o encaminhamento através do servidor de relé dele, será necessário atualizar as suas configurações SMTP em WP Mail SMTP » Configurações.
Quando contactar o suporte, pergunte: «Exigem que os clientes utilizem um retransmissor SMTP interno? Se sim, quais são as configurações do servidor?» Eles devem fornecer-lhe:
- Host SMTP (por exemplo, relay.yourhost.com)
- Porta SMTP (normalmente 587)
- Detalhes de autenticação (se necessário)

Mude para um programa de correio eletrónico baseado em API
Se o seu host bloquear totalmente o SMTP e não fizer exceções, pode contornar a restrição mudando para um serviço de e-mail baseado em API.
Serviços como SendLayer, Brevo e Mailgun não utilizam portas SMTP. Em vez disso, eles se conectam por meio de API, o que significa que contornam as regras de firewall que bloqueiam as portas 587 ou 465.
Na minha experiência, esta é frequentemente a solução mais rápida se o seu host estiver a dificultar a inclusão na lista de permissões. Para mudar de programa de correio, aceda a WP Mail SMTP » Configurações e escolha um programa diferente da lista, como SendLayer.
Em seguida, terá de introduzir a sua chave SendLayer . Para aceder rapidamente à sua chave API no SendLayer , clique na ligação Obter chave API. Em seguida, volte às definições do WP Mail SMTP e cole a chave no campo Chave API .

Depois de resolver quaisquer problemas relacionados com a firewall, pode prosseguir com o teste da sua ligação novamente. Se o erro persistir, é hora de verificar os seus registos DNS.
3. Verifique as configurações de DNS e Cloudflare
Os problemas de DNS são traiçoeiros. As suas configurações SMTP podem estar perfeitas, mas se os registos DNS do seu domínio estiverem mal configurados, o servidor rejeitará a sua ligação de qualquer maneira.
Já vi isso acontecer muitas vezes após migrações de sites ou ao mudar para o Cloudflare pela primeira vez. A boa notícia? Geralmente é uma solução rápida, uma vez que se sabe onde procurar.
Verifique os seus registos DNS
Inicie sessão no seu painel de gestão de DNS (pode ser no seu registador de domínios, no seu fornecedor de alojamento ou na Cloudflare, se estiver a utilizar o serviço deles). Precisa de verificar três registos críticos:
- Registo SPF: informa aos servidores de e-mail quais os IPs autorizados a enviar e-mails a partir do seu domínio
- Registo DKIM: adiciona uma assinatura digital para verificar se os seus e-mails são legítimos
- Registos MX: encaminha o correio recebido para o servidor correto (menos relevante para o envio SMTP, mas ainda assim importante)

Se migrou recentemente o seu site ou alterou os fornecedores de DNS, é provável que um destes registos não tenha sido transferido corretamente. Compare o que vê no seu painel de DNS com a documentação do seu fornecedor de e-mail.
O problema do proxy Cloudflare
Aqui está algo que confunde as pessoas constantemente: a configuração da nuvem laranja da Cloudflare. Quando você faz proxy de um registo DNS através da Cloudflare (ícone da nuvem laranja), o tráfego é encaminhado pela rede deles para garantir segurança e velocidade.
Isso é ótimo para o tráfego da web, mas interrompe a autenticação de e-mail. Acesse as configurações de DNS do Cloudflare e procure por quaisquer registos relacionados a e-mail (MX, SPF, DKIM). Se vir uma nuvem laranja ao lado deles, clique nela para alternar para apenas DNS (nuvem cinza).
Proxy desses registos significa que as suas verificações de autenticação irão falhar porque os endereços IP não corresponderão. O servidor SMTP detecta uma incompatibilidade e rejeita a ligação.
4. Revisar eventos de depuração para erros específicos
Se o seu e-mail de teste continuar a falhar, o WP Mail SMTP Pro oferece uma poderosa ferramenta de resolução de problemas, chamada de registo de eventos de depuração.
Esta funcionalidade captura as mensagens de erro exatas que o seu servidor encontra ao tentar ligar-se ao seu fornecedor SMTP. E acredite, esses detalhes fazem toda a diferença quando você está com dificuldades.
Para aceder, vá para WP Mail SMTP » Ferramentas » Eventos de depuração no seu painel do WordPress. Verá uma lista das tentativas de ligação recentes.

Cada entrada mostra a data e hora, o programa de correio eletrónico utilizado e a mensagem de erro específica que causou a falha. Clique em qualquer evento de depuração para expandi-lo e ver a saída completa do erro.

Agora, veja o que procurar. A mensagem de erro geralmente dirá exatamente o que deu errado:
- «Tempo limite da ligação expirou» Os erros quase sempre significam que algo está a bloquear a ligação antes mesmo de ela chegar ao seu servidor SMTP.
- Normalmente, trata-se de um problema de firewall, seja do lado do seu host ou do seu provedor SMTP. Entre em contacto com o seu host e peça para colocar os endereços IP ou a porta do seu provedor SMTP na lista de permissões.
- Erros de «conexão recusada» são diferentes. Normalmente, isso significa que o seu servidor alcançou o host SMTP, mas o host rejeitou a ligação.
- Em nove entre dez casos, isso indica uma configuração incorreta do host ou da porta na sua configuração do WP Mail SMTP. Verifique novamente se está a utilizar o endereço do servidor e o número da porta corretos para o seu programa de e-mail.
- Os erros de «rede inacessível» sugerem um problema de rede mais abrangente, possivelmente relacionado com o DNS ou com o encaminhamento entre o seu servidor e o fornecedor SMTP.
Quando precisar encaminhar o problema para o seu provedor de hospedagem web ou SMTP, não diga apenas «os meus e-mails não estão a funcionar». Em vez disso, copie todos os detalhes do evento de depuração.
Clique no botão Copiar na parte inferior do evento de depuração expandido ou selecione e copie manualmente toda a saída de erro. Cole isso no seu ticket de suporte.
Os detalhes técnicos (códigos de erro, tentativas de conexão, falhas de autenticação) fornecem às equipas de suporte exatamente o que elas precisam para diagnosticar o problema rapidamente.
5. Teste temporariamente com um remetente diferente
Se já tentou de tudo e ainda assim não consegue que o seu servidor SMTP responda, o problema pode ser específico do seu provedor de e-mail atual.
Já vi isso acontecer quando um remetente de e-mails tem interrupções temporárias ou quando há um problema com a forma como a API lida com determinadas configurações.
A maneira mais rápida de isolar o problema é mudar temporariamente para um outro programa de e-mail. Vá até WP Mail SMTP » Configurações no seu painel do WordPress.
Desça a página para encontrar a sua ligação de correio eletrónico atual e adicionaremos uma nova para testar. Siga o assistente de configuração do seu programa de correio eletrónico escolhido e, em seguida, envie um e-mail de teste a partir de WP Mail SMTP » Teste de e-mail.
6. Adicione um Mailer de Backup e Roteamento Inteligente
Uma das formas mais inteligentes de evitar que problemas no servidor SMTP prejudiquem o seu site é configurar uma ligação de backup. Com o WP Mail SMTP Pro, pode configurar um programa de e-mail secundário que entra em ação automaticamente se a sua ligação principal falhar.
Primeiro, aceda a WP Mail SMTP » Configurações » Ligações adicionais no seu painel do WordPress e configure o seu novo programa de e-mail para defini-lo como backup.
Depois de adicionar uma ligação adicional, aceda a WP Mail SMTP » Configurações para aceder à página de configurações do plugin. No separador Geral, desça até à secção Ligação de backup.
Aqui, poderá escolher qualquer ligação adicional que tenha configurado anteriormente. Vá em frente e escolha aquela que gostaria de usar como Ligação de Backup.
Se quiser elevar a confiabilidade do seu e-mail a um novo patamar, o Smart Routing oferece controle granular sobre quais e-mails passam por qual programa de e-mail.
Para utilizar esta funcionalidade, terá de ativar a opção Ativar encaminhamento inteligente . Em seguida, clique em Adicionar nova regra de encaminhamento para começar.
Verá opções para criar condições com base em:
- Para e-mail: encaminhe e-mails para endereços ou domínios específicos
- De e-mail: Rota com base no endereço do remetente
- Assunto: E-mails direcionados com texto específico na linha de assunto
- Tipo de e-mail: Encaminhar por tipo de notificação (como encomendas WooCommerce, registo de utilizador, redefinições de palavra-passe, etc.)
Uma vez terminado, crie regras para encaminhar os e-mails sensíveis ao tempo para o seu fornecedor mais rápido e os e-mails em massa ou de marketing para um serviço de correio criado para o volume.

Esta configuração proporciona-lhe uma grande tranquilidade. Mesmo que um remetente atinja um limite de taxa ou tenha problemas temporários, os seus e-mails importantes continuam a ser enviados por rotas alternativas.
7. Problemas persistentes? Procure ajuda especializada!
Se continuar a ter problemas, a equipa de suporte do WP Mail SMTP está pronta para ajudá-lo. Ao contactá-los:
- Inclua o seu nome, e-mail e detalhes específicos do problema.
- O fornecimento de um URL ou de um acesso ao seu sítio pode acelerar a resolução.
- Se conceder acesso, certifique-se de que o utilizador tem uma função de "Administrador".
- Descreva o problema de forma breve e clara na caixa de mensagem.
- Após a preparação, clique em Enviar. A equipa de apoio responderá prontamente!
Perguntas frequentes sobre como corrigir o servidor SMTP que não responde no WordPress
Aqui estão algumas perguntas frequentes e suas respostas sobre o erro SMTP «falha ao ligar ao servidor» no WordPress.
O que significa «servidor SMTP não responde» no WordPress?
Quando você vê a mensagem «Servidor SMTP não está a responder», isso significa que o WordPress tentou se conectar ao seu servidor de e-mail, mas não obteve resposta.
Isso geralmente acontece porque o servidor está inacessível, as suas credenciais estão erradas ou algo está a bloquear a ligação (como um firewall ou uma porta incorreta).
Qual é a diferença entre «servidor não responde» e «não foi possível ligar ao host SMTP»?
Ambos os erros significam que o WordPress não consegue aceder ao seu servidor SMTP, mas são ligeiramente diferentes.
- «Servidor não responde» significa que a tentativa de ligação expirou sem resposta.
- «Não foi possível estabelecer ligação com o host SMTP» significa normalmente que a ligação foi ativamente recusada ou bloqueada antes mesmo de tentar a autenticação.
As regras de firewall podem causar erros de tempo limite SMTP?
Com certeza. As firewalls (tanto no seu servidor como no seu provedor de hospedagem) podem bloquear conexões de saída em portas SMTP comuns, como 25, 465 e 587.
Se o seu firewall considerar essas portas como arriscadas, ele rejeitará a ligação antes mesmo de ela começar. Já me deparei com isso em planos de alojamento partilhado que bloqueiam a porta 25 por predefinição.
Se suspeitar de um problema com a firewall, contacte o seu host e peça para colocar na lista de permissões o servidor SMTP que está a tentar utilizar.
Por que a minha ligação SMTP funciona às vezes, mas outras vezes não?
Falhas intermitentes no SMTP geralmente indicam uma das três coisas: limitação de taxa, sobrecarga do servidor ou problemas temporários na rede.
Se o seu provedor SMTP limitar o número de e-mails que você pode enviar por hora e você atingir esse limite, os novos e-mails falharão até que o limite seja reiniciado.
Outra causa comum é a hospedagem partilhada. Durante os horários de pico de tráfego, o seu servidor pode ter dificuldade em manter as ligações de saída.
É aqui que as ligações de backup no WP Mail SMTP Pro realmente se destacam. Se o seu servidor principal ficar inativo ou atingir o tempo limite, o backup é ativado automaticamente.
Mudar a encriptação de TLS para SSL resolverá os problemas de conexão?
Às vezes, sim. TLS e SSL são protocolos de encriptação diferentes, e o seu servidor SMTP pode suportar apenas um deles.
Se estiver a utilizar TLS na porta 587 e não estiver a funcionar, tente mudar para SSL na porta 465 (ou vice-versa).
Dito isto, mudar a encriptação não ajudará se o verdadeiro problema for uma porta bloqueada ou credenciais incorretas.
Em seguida, aprenda como corrigir não foi possível conectar-se ao host SMTP no WordPress
Se ainda estiver a enfrentar problemas com a entrega de e-mails após corrigir o erro «Servidor SMTP não está a responder», poderá encontrar um problema relacionado: a mensagem«Não foi possível ligar ao host SMTP».
Escrevi um guia completo que explica essas etapas específicas de resolução de problemas, para que os seus e-mails continuem a ser entregues mesmo quando a sua ligação principal tiver problemas.
Corrija seus e-mails do WordPress agora
Pronto para corrigir os seus e-mails? Comece hoje mesmo com o melhor plugin SMTP para WordPress. Se não tiver tempo para corrigir os seus e-mails, pode obter assistência completa de Configuração de Luva Branca como uma compra extra, e há uma garantia de reembolso de 14 dias para todos os planos pagos.
Se este artigo o ajudou, siga-nos no Facebook e no Twitter para obter mais dicas e tutoriais sobre o WordPress.